Herramientas de gestión de proyectos
Estoy buscando herramientas que me ayuden en la gestión de proyectos de software.
En el apartado de gestión de tareas y tiempos:
He probado dotProject y php-collab, pero no terminan de satisfacer mis necesidades, porque no controlan determinados factores que para mi son básicos, como la sobrecarga de un programador, las incidencias (bajas por enfermedad, días libres, etc...). Tampoco me gusta que al ir añadiendo tareas tenga que tener en "la cabeza" cuando empieza una y cuando termina otra, yo lo que quiero es indicarle las tareas y subtareas a realizar, quien las tiene que hacer, la duración estimada, el orden de ejecución y si hay dependencias entre tareas y que el software se encargue de ponerlas en el calendario, sin tener que decirle yo la fecha de inicio y la de fin. No me permiten mucha flexibilidad a la hora de reorganizar un proyecto.
En el apartado de gestión de bugs, funcionalidades, mejoras, etc...:
He empezado a probar Mantis, y este si que cumple con mis necesidades, continuaré informando.
Para tema de control de versiones:
Utilizamos el FreeVCS que se integra con Delphi, ahora estamos mirando de utilizar el CVS estándar de Linux y ver como podemos integrarlo con el IDE de Delphi.
Luego voy a estudiar sistemas de wiki para ver si nos pueden servir para organizar la documentación de los proyectos. Definir glosarios, funcionalidades, especificaciones, etc.
¿Que herramientas utilizais vosotros?
En el apartado de gestión de tareas y tiempos:
He probado dotProject y php-collab, pero no terminan de satisfacer mis necesidades, porque no controlan determinados factores que para mi son básicos, como la sobrecarga de un programador, las incidencias (bajas por enfermedad, días libres, etc...). Tampoco me gusta que al ir añadiendo tareas tenga que tener en "la cabeza" cuando empieza una y cuando termina otra, yo lo que quiero es indicarle las tareas y subtareas a realizar, quien las tiene que hacer, la duración estimada, el orden de ejecución y si hay dependencias entre tareas y que el software se encargue de ponerlas en el calendario, sin tener que decirle yo la fecha de inicio y la de fin. No me permiten mucha flexibilidad a la hora de reorganizar un proyecto.
En el apartado de gestión de bugs, funcionalidades, mejoras, etc...:
He empezado a probar Mantis, y este si que cumple con mis necesidades, continuaré informando.
Para tema de control de versiones:
Utilizamos el FreeVCS que se integra con Delphi, ahora estamos mirando de utilizar el CVS estándar de Linux y ver como podemos integrarlo con el IDE de Delphi.
Luego voy a estudiar sistemas de wiki para ver si nos pueden servir para organizar la documentación de los proyectos. Definir glosarios, funcionalidades, especificaciones, etc.
¿Que herramientas utilizais vosotros?
12 comentarios
Lucas Rodríguez Cervera -
Para gestionar un proyecto individual, sobretodo a nivel de planificación, la única alternativa posible (que yo sepa) es el planner, pero esta a años luz de MS project. Existe una aplicación llamada ganttproject que básicamente se limita a generar diagramas de gantt.
El tema de gestión de recursos es más difícil, sobre todo si los recursos trabajan en varios proyectos a la vez.
Lucas Rodríguez Cervera
Meinardo -
Jose Alberto -
Vicente -
Vicente -
Jose Alberto -
Para Carlos Perez... :) ¿No se puede ver algo de lo que tienes hecho?
Carlos Perez Alonso -
Lo estoy haciendo de cara a gestión integrada de empresas de software pero estoy separando los módulos de gestión de software de los comunes por si acaso se tercia otro tipo de empresa.
un saludo.
Carlos -
Es un gestor de proyectos para GNOME que no está mal.
loga_ch -
y para la documentacion utilizo el phpdocumentor.
Cek -
Enhorabuena por el weblog...
Jose Alberto -
mig21 -
http://spanish.joelonsoftware.com/Articles/PainlessSoftwareSchedules.html
:)
y también estoy a en busca de aplicaciones...